Hello everyone,

I have a verysimple strategy that work of 30 minutes chart that use the supertrend and it sellshort just 1 tick BELOW a roof of the ST or BUY 1 tick ABOVE the floor of a ST.
So there's nothing particular in my code that is like:

 
Code
sellshort(NumToStr(barinterval,0) + "m Short") 1 contract next bar at IntPortion(st[2] ) - 1 + EntryOffset limit;

// and for buy


buy(NumToStr(barinterval,0) + "m Long") 1 contract next bar at IntPortion(st[2] ) + 1 - EntryOffset limit;
EntryOffset is ZERO.
So As you can see it simply buy and sell at just one tick from the floor/roof of the super trend ... I'm using the Super Trend Value of 2 bars ago just to be sure that it is the correct value and I'm not in the mibble of a change of trend.

Anyway... the backtest of the last months is showing ONLY perfect entries at the correct prices. But looking back more than a month I can see strange entries as you can see in the image below. It enter long at the LOWEST price of the candle and that's impossible and it is also not the limit order showed above that in real market would be triggered for sure before reach the extreme of the tail of a caldle.... So supposing that it's not magic... is that a BUG?? How could you explane that?
